The law on the obligation of vigilance, including the fight against undeclared work, requires each company to check certain points of compliance of its suppliers every six months during the contractual period; this obligation also applies to subcontracting. The suppliers concerned are those to whom a company pays invoices of at least EUR 5,000 excluding VAT per year.In particular, the Kbis extract: document certifying the legal existence of the supplier; the attestation of vigilance: document certifying that the supplier is up to date with its obligations in terms of declarations and payments of social security contributions and social contributions (CSG/CRDS and, where appropriate, the vocational training contribution (CFP)) and the Nominative list of non-EU foreign workers (LNTE) employed by the supplier; or, failing this, an attestation of non-employment of non-EU foreign workers.In addition to these documents, a verification of the RIBs will be requested from the future provider as well as the management of other additional documents (List of documents in Annex 1 of the CCTP)In this context of law, it seems useful to also refer to the Sapin 2 Law: law on transparency, the fight against corruption and the modernisation of economic life, which aims to bring French legislation up to the best European and international standards in the fight against corruption, and thus contribute to a positive image of France on the international scene. The draft law was adopted by the Parliament on 8.11.2016 and definitively validated by the Constitutional Council on 8.12.2016. As a principal, each company is jointly and severally liable to its suppliers in the civil, financial and criminal senses.
